Understanding Business Priorities
Unlike residential projects, commercial painting involves more than color selection and aesthetic appeal. Businesses prioritize minimal disruption, tight deadlines, and compliance with safety regulations. Local commercial painters are familiar with these demands and tailor their approach accordingly. They recognize that a retail store cannot close for weeks, an office cannot function with blocked access, and a restaurant cannot operate amid prolonged dust and odors.

Knowledge of Local Regulations and Building Codes
Every city or municipality has its own building codes, fire safety regulations, and environmental requirements. Local commercial painters have firsthand knowledge of these rules, reducing the risk of non-compliance and costly corrections. From using approved low-VOC paints to adhering to occupancy safety standards, their expertise ensures projects are executed correctly the first time.
This awareness is crucial for commercial clients who must meet legal and operational standards. It also gives businesses confidence that their painting project won’t lead to unexpected fines or disruptions.
Specialized Experience Across Industries
Commercial painting is not a one-size-fits-all service. Offices, medical facilities, schools, retail stores, and industrial spaces all have different requirements for surface preparation, paint type, and workflow management. Local commercial painters often have extensive experience across various industries, allowing them to anticipate challenges and implement the right solutions.
